Dr. Amit S. Agarkar

Базис HTML и CSS для новичков

Базис HTML и CSS для новичков

HTML и CSS являются собой основополагающие технологии веб-разработки. HTML отвечает за организацию и контент страницы, а CSS управляет зрительным дизайном элементов. Овладение этих языков открывает возможность к построению сайтов.

H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для задания типа контента. Браузер распознаёт теги и отображает контент соответственно определённой организации.

CSS обозначает Cascading Style Sheets. Каскадные таблицы стилей обеспечивают разделить контент и отображение. Специалист может модифицировать визуальный вид всего ресурса, изменив единственный файл стилей.

Изучение rox casino предполагает поэтапного подхода. Начинающим рекомендуется сначала усвоить основные теги разметки. После осознания построения документа можно приступать к оформлению элементов.

Современные браузеры обеспечивают текущие спецификации языков. Средства разработчика интегрированы в Chrome, Firefox и другие приложения. Консоль браузера способствует проверять код и изучать rox casino на конкретных примерах.

Структура HTML?документа: doctype, head, body и основной шаблон страницы

Каждый HTML-документ стартует с объявления DOCTYPE. Декларация указывает браузеру версию языка разметки. Текущие страницы применяютhtmlдля определения стандарта HTML5.

Корневой элемент html оборачивает всё наполнение документа. Атрибут lang указывает язык страницы для поисковых систем. Верное определение языка увеличивает доступность и сканирование портала.

Секция head включает метаинформацию о странице. Внутри размещаются теги meta, title, link для подсоединения стилей. Кодировка UTF-8 гарантирует правильное отображение букв. Заголовок title показывается во вкладке браузера и выдаче поиска.

Элемент body охватывает весь визуальный материал страницы. Пользователь воспринимает лишь наполнение этого секции в окне браузера. Разработчики размещают текст, рисунки, формы внутри казино рокс.

Фундаментальный макет страницы выступает начальной точкой для проектов. Правильная построение гарантирует совместимость с разными браузерами. Корректная структура кода упрощает последующую разработку и сопровождение.

Главные HTML?теги: заголовки, абзацы, гиперссылки, изображения и перечни

Заголовки от h1 до h6 организуют структуру контента на странице. Тег h1 указывает основной заголовок и применяется один раз. Дальнейшие уровни формируют вложенную структуру разделов. Поисковые системы обрабатывают названия для выявления направленности.

Тег p создаёт текстовые параграфы и служит основным элементом для размещения сведений. Браузер автоматически добавляет отбивки сверху и снизу. Разбивка текста на абзацы улучшает удобочитаемость.

Ссылки формируются тегом a с необходимым атрибутом href. Адрес может указывать на внешний сайт или метку внутри страницы. Атрибут target со параметром _blank запускает линк в новой вкладке.

Тег img встраивает картинки в документ. Атрибут src содержит путь к файлу рисунка. Альтернативный текст в атрибуте alt описывает картинку для рокс казино и ассистивных средств.

Буллитные перечни ul включают элементы li без заданного последовательности. Нумерованные списки ol отображают элементы с числами. Списки позволяют организовать сведения в удобном виде для восприятия.

Семантическая разметка: header, nav, main, section, article, footer

Смысловые теги придают смысловое значение блокам страницы. Браузеры и поисковые системы лучше воспринимают организацию документа. Использование верных тегов увеличивает доступность для людей с ограниченными способностями.

Тег header обозначает начальную часть страницы или блока. Внутри находится логотип, меню, название сайта. Каждая страница может содержать несколько элементов header.

Элемент nav предназначен для навигационных линков. Меню портала, оглавление, хлебные крошки помещаются внутри этого тега. Скринридеры используют nav для оперативного перехода по rox casino.

Главные смысловые элементы:

  • main включает эксклюзивный материал страницы
  • section объединяет смыслово объединённое наполнение
  • article представляет независимую публикацию
  • footer включает данные об создателе, копирайт, связи

Корректная смысловая структура создаёт стройную структуру документа. Поисковые боты продуктивнее сканируют страницы с значимыми тегами. Специалисты проще навигируют в коде при употреблении смысловых элементов.

Что такое CSS: подключение стилей и фундаментальные селекторы (элемент, класс, id)

CSS определяет графическое отображение HTML-элементов на странице. Каскадные таблицы стилей дают регулировать цветом, величиной, позиционированием контента. Отделение стилизации и организации упрощает разработку проекта.

Существует три способа присоединения стилей к документу. Сторонний файл CSS присоединяется через тег link в блоке head. Внутренние стили размещаются в теге style. Инлайновые стили прописываются в атрибут style элемента.

Выборщик элемента выбирает все теги конкретного вида на странице. Объявление p color: blue; установит синий цвет ко всем параграфам. Такой метод практичен для общего оформления.

Классы позволяют оформлять совокупность элементов с общими свойствами. Атрибут class назначается тегам, а в рокс казино выборщик начинается с точки. Один элемент способен иметь несколько классов через интервал.

Идентификатор id обозначает неповторимый элемент на странице. Выборщик id начинается с знака решётки в таблице стилей. Каждый идентификатор применяется только один раз в документе. Специфичность стилей id выше, чем у классов и выборщиков элементов.

Основные атрибуты CSS: цвет, шрифты, интервалы и работа с текстом

Атрибут color задаёт цвет текста элемента. Параметры прописываются в форматах hex, rgb, rgba или наименованиями оттенков. Свойство background-color устанавливает фоновый цвет контейнера. Грамотный контраст улучшает читаемость содержимого.

Набор шрифтов определяется через font-family. Советуется задавать множество опций через запятую. Браузер подберёт первый доступный гарнитуру из списка. Величина текста настраивается атрибутом font-size в пикселях или процентах.

Параметр font-weight управляет насыщенностью шрифта. Величины записываются цифрами от 100 до 900 или текстовыми normal и bold. Курсивное начертание включается через font-style со значением italic.

Выравнивание текста определяется параметром text-align с вариантами left, right, center, justify. Межстрочное расстояние регулируется через line-height. Оформление текста text-decoration добавляет подчёркивание или перечёркивание в казино рокс.

Внешние интервалы margin формируют пространство вокруг элемента. Внутренние отбивки padding формируют интервал между границей и наполнением. Величины прописываются для всех краёв сразу или раздельно для каждой стороны.

Схема бокса (box model): content, padding, border, margin и рамки

Концепция коробки описывает структуру каждого элемента на веб-странице. Каждый элемент формируется из четырёх слоёв: наполнения, внутреннего отступа, границы и внешнего интервала. Осознание схемы необходимо для регулирования размерами элементов.

Зона content содержит реальное контент: текст, изображения или вставленные блоки. Ширина и высота устанавливаются параметрами width и height. По умолчанию эти параметры определяют лишь размер содержимого.

Внутренний отступ padding формирует область между наполнением и краем элемента. Свойство получает величины для каждой края раздельно или одно для всех краёв. Увеличение padding увеличивает итоговый размер контейнера.

Обводка border обрамляет элемент зримой чертой. Свойство border объединяет толщину, тип и цвет обводки. Доступны разные стили: solid, dashed, dotted и другие опции в rox casino.

Внешний интервал margin определяет промежуток между элементами на странице. Негативные параметры margin приближают контейнеры. Свойство box-sizing со параметром border-box добавляет padding и border в установленные width и height.

Базис формирования: инлайновые и блочные элементы, flexbox/простая верстка для новичков

HTML-элементы разделяются на блочные и строчные по типу визуализации. Блочные элементы поглощают всю наличную ширину и начинаются с новой строки. Инлайновые элементы находятся в потоке текста и захватывают только требуемое пространство.

Атрибут display меняет тип представления элемента. Параметр block преобразует элемент в блочный, а inline делает строчным. Параметр inline-block совмещает свойства обоих видов.

Flexbox даёт механизм для создания адаптивных компоновок. Обёртка с display: flex трансформирует дочерние элементы в flex-элементы. Ориентация ориентации устанавливается свойством flex-direction.

Главные свойства flexbox для позиционирования:

  • justify-content позиционирует элементы по центральной линии
  • align-items управляет выравниванием по поперечной оси
  • flex-wrap позволяет элементам переходить на свежую строку
  • gap формирует промежутки между flex-элементами

Простая компоновка открывается с усвоения движения документа. Элементы выстраиваются сверху книзу и слева направо. Flexbox упрощает построение гибких схем в рокс казино.

Практика для начинающих: создание элементарной страницы и последовательное улучшение с посредством CSS

Построение начальной веб-страницы стартует с основного шаблона. Документ охватывает объявление DOCTYPE, секции head и body с минимальным содержимым. Базовая страница охватывает название, абзацы текста и изображение.

Начальный этап оформления — присоединение стороннего документа CSS к документу. Сгенерируйте файл styles.css и свяжите его через тег link. Начните с основных настроек: установите гарнитуру для страницы и цвет фона body.

Последующий стадия — дизайн типографики и цветовой схемы. Установите величины и оттенки заголовков, настройте межстрочное интервал для абзацев. Внесите яркие оттенки для увеличения удобочитаемости.

Манипуляция с отступами формирует графическую структуру. Установите предельную ширину блока и отцентрируйте содержимое через margin: auto. Добавьте внутренние отступы padding вокруг элементов в казино рокс.

Финальные улучшения охватывают стилизацию ссылок и hover-эффектов. Поменяйте оттенок линков и удалите подчёркивание. Используйте border-radius для закругления углов рисунков. Испытывайте с различными параметрами для усвоения их воздействия.